What is an IDX Platform?

An IDX (Internet Data Exchange) platform connects your real estate website directly to MLS data, allowing visitors to search live property listings in real time.

Instead of manually updating listings, your IDX provider:

  • Pulls property data from participating multiple listing service (MLS) systems
  • Updates listings multiple times per day
  • Displays them directly on your website
  • Captures leads from search activity

Why Does Choosing the Right IDX Provider Matter?

Not all IDX platforms perform the same. Some solutions rely on subdomains or iframe technology, which can limit SEO performance. Others integrate listings directly into your website structure, allowing Google to index property pages properly.

If organic traffic matters to your business strategy, this distinction is critical. Selecting the right IDX provider can give your real estate business a competitive edge in the market.

SEO-Friendly Listing Pages

One of the biggest differentiators between IDX providers is SEO structure.

Some IDX platforms use subdomains or iframes, which can limit your ability to rank listing pages in search results. The best IDX platform will offer SEO-friendly listing pages that are integrated directly into your website. This integration allows search engines to easily index and rank your property pages, improving your site’s visibility in search results.

Can IDX Listings Rank in Google?

Yes — if the platform allows listing pages to be indexed directly on your domain with proper metadata and structured data. Organic IDX options are preferable because they keep listings on your own domain, improving SEO performance.

Look for:

  • Clean URL structure
  • Indexable property detail pages
  • Editable meta titles and descriptions
  • Internal linking capabilities
  • Schema markup support

What is the difference between an IDX platform and a real estate CRM?

An IDX platform displays MLS listings and captures search activity on your website. A real estate CRM manages contacts and follow-up. Some platforms, like iHomefinder, combine both.

Can I build a real estate website without IDX?

Yes — but you won’t be able to display live MLS listings. That limits search functionality, organic visibility, and buyer engagement. Having your own website with IDX integration allows you to create a personalized online presence and showcase listings directly.

Do IDX websites support virtual tours?

Yes. Most IDX platforms allow listings that include virtual tours, photos, and rich property details pulled directly from MLS data.
